Etherstack signs agreement with Telstra for MCX IWF trial
Etherstack is pleased to announce that it has signed an agreement with Telstra Limited (Telstra) for Telstra to trial and evaluate Etherstack’s innovative Mission Critical (MCX) 3GPP standards compliant Interworking Function (MCX IWF). This technology bridges digital radio networks such as those used by state and federal public safety agencies and future “Mission Critical Push-To-Talk” (MCPTT) cellular services which are the type proposed to be deployed within Australia under the Australian Government’s Public Safety Mobile Broadband (PSMB) initiative.
The creation of a national PSMB was supported in the Australian Government’s May 2023 budget to drive delivery of a national PSMB capability, and follows similar government backed initiatives currently underway in the United States, United Kingdom, New Zealand and multiple other markets across the EU, Middle East and the Americas.
Under this agreement, Etherstack will deploy the same MCX IWF technology to Telstra as it is currently supplying to the AT&T FirstNet® project (via its global teaming partner Samsung) which is the largest deployment of this emerging technology in the world.

The trial will initially last approximately 9 months. While the value of the trial contract is not financially material, the strategic importance evidencing multi market demand for Etherstack’s standards-based 3GPP compliant MCX IWF technology with another major telecommunications company is very significant. The trial will contribute approximately AUD $320,000 in revenue to Etherstack’s current financial year.

About Etherstack plc (ASX:ESK)
Etherstack is a wireless technology company specialising in developing, manufacturing and licensing mission critical radio technologies for wireless equipment manufacturers and network operators around the globe. With a particular focus in the public safety, defence, utilities, transportation and resource sectors, Etherstack's technology and solutions can be found in radio communications equipment used in the most demanding situations. The company has R&D facilities in London, Sydney, New York and Yokohama.
